- واژهنامه · Merriam-Webster Collegiate Dictionary ten·ta·cle n. Pronunciation: ' ten-ti-kəl Function: noun Etymology: New Latin tentaculum, from Latin tentare to feel, touch ― more at TEMPT Date: circa 1762 1 : any of various elongate flexible usually tactile or prehensile processes borne by animals and especially invertebrates chiefly on the head or about the mouth 2 a : something that resembles a tentacle especially in or as if in grasping or feeling out <corruption spreading its tentacle s > b : a sensitive hair or emergence on a plant (as the sundew) –ten·ta·cled \-kəld\ adjective ]]>
